Nuclear Physical Methods in Radioecological Investigations of Nuclear Test Sites

It is only with the ending of the Cold War that the issue of environmental hazards at many former nuclear testing sites around the world has attracted international scientific interest. This book discusses the environmental, ecological, and health problems associated with nuclear testing. Topics tre...
